Output 1bc437e7fbc6858fd0c97debd74b202d85d8f0a742bca55f74d7055e6d320fae:3

value
31406649
script pubkey
OP_HASH160 OP_PUSHBYTES_20 510ebef9e391deaadf15aa3ff7d47a5ad0f7977a OP_EQUAL
address
395cKemu9ZP666VEvJMC31236sf22gHhie
transaction
1bc437e7fbc6858fd0c97debd74b202d85d8f0a742bca55f74d7055e6d320fae
confirmations
361600
spent
true